#685982 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#685982 is composed of 40.8% red, 34.9%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 20% cyan, 31.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 262 degrees, a saturation of 18.7% and a lightness of 42.9%. #685982 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0b2ff with #000005. Closest websafe color is: #666699.

#685982 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#685982 has RGB values of R:104, G:89, B:130 and CMYK values of C:0.2, M:0.32,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 6838658.
